View Java Class Source Code in JAR file
- Download JD-GUI to open JAR file and explore Java source code file (.class .java)
- Click menu "File → Open File..." or just drag-and-drop the JAR file in the JD-GUI window rabbitmq-http-tunnel-1.0.8.jar file.
Once you open a JAR file, all the java classes in the JAR file will be displayed.
io.github.ykalay.rabbitmqtunnel.rabbitmq.pool
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.pool.RabbitmqChannelFactory.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.pool.RabbitmqChannelStore.class - [JAR]
io.github.ykalay.rabbitmqtunnel.support
├─ io.github.ykalay.rabbitmqtunnel.support.IdGenerator.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.support.StatusCodeHelper.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.support.SystemEnvironmentUtil.class - [JAR]
io.github.ykalay.rabbitmqtunnel.http
├─ io.github.ykalay.rabbitmqtunnel.http.TunnelHttpRequest.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.http.TunnelHttpResponse.class - [JAR]
io.github.ykalay.rabbitmqtunnel.rabbitmq
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.RabbitmqEnvironmentInitializer.class - [JAR]
io.github.ykalay.rabbitmqtunnel.handler
├─ io.github.ykalay.rabbitmqtunnel.handler.HttpAmqpTunnelController.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.handler.HttpAmqpTunnelTimeoutHandler.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.handler.TunnelExceptionAdviser.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.handler.TunnelResponseInterceptor.class - [JAR]
io.github.ykalay.rabbitmqtunnel.rabbitmq.connection
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.connection.RabbitmqSingleConnectionPool.class - [JAR]
io.github.ykalay.rabbitmqtunnel.annotation
├─ io.github.ykalay.rabbitmqtunnel.annotation.AmqpTunnelRequestMapper.class - [JAR]
io.github.ykalay.rabbitmqtunnel.core.netty
├─ io.github.ykalay.rabbitmqtunnel.core.netty.BaseNettyChannelInitializer.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.netty.BaseNettyHandler.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.netty.MappingHandler.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.netty.NettyChannelStore.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.netty.NettyChannelTimeoutScheduler.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.netty.NettyChannelTimeoutTask.class - [JAR]
io.github.ykalay.rabbitmqtunnel.rabbitmq.model
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.model.AmqpMessage.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.model.BaseMessage.class - [JAR]
io.github.ykalay.rabbitmqtunnel.config
├─ io.github.ykalay.rabbitmqtunnel.config.NettyServerPreferences.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.config.RabbitmqPoolConfig.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.config.RabbitmqServerConfig.class - [JAR]
io.github.ykalay.rabbitmqtunnel.rabbitmq.listener
├─ io.github.ykalay.rabbitmqtunnel.rabbitmq.listener.RabbitmqQueueConsumer.class - [JAR]
io.github.ykalay.rabbitmqtunnel.constant
├─ io.github.ykalay.rabbitmqtunnel.constant.HttpMethod.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.constant.NettyConst.class - [JAR]
io.github.ykalay.rabbitmqtunnel.core.netty.model
├─ io.github.ykalay.rabbitmqtunnel.core.netty.model.TunnelChannel.class - [JAR]
io.github.ykalay.rabbitmqtunnel.exception
├─ io.github.ykalay.rabbitmqtunnel.exception.MissingConfigurationException.class - [JAR]
io.github.ykalay.rabbitmqtunnel.core
├─ io.github.ykalay.rabbitmqtunnel.core.HttpAmqpControllerModel.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.HttpAmqpControllerModelStore.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.IncomingRequestExecutor.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.IncomingRequestWorker.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.RabbitMqHttpTunnelServerBuilder.class - [JAR]
├─ io.github.ykalay.rabbitmqtunnel.core.RabbitmqHttpTunnelServer.class - [JAR]